Optimum heating of boiler evaporator
Authors:
- Piotr Dzierwa,
- Dawid Taler,
- Marcin Trojan,
- Jan Taler
Abstract
To speed up the boiler start up, especially from the cold state,the boiler evaporator may be flooded with hot water at the beginning of the process. The temperature of water supplied to the boiler evaporator through lower chambers of the boiler furnace chamber water walls will be found from the condition of equality between allowable stresses and circumferential thermal stresses on the edge of the opening for the downcomer. A mathematical model of the evaporator hot-water heating with distributed parameters is presented. The hot water needed to fill the boiler evaporator may be supplied from the feed water tank of another operating boiler or a separate hot water tank.
